UK: Most in-demand TV and film for September 1-15, 2023

The UEFA Champions League, Europa League and Top Boy are the most in-demand titles in the UK for the first half of September 2023. The chart below comes from YouGov Signal, a social listening tool that tracks the performance of TV programs, movies and brands. Appetite Score is a value from 0-100 that measures the demand for given titles by combining web searches and Wikipedia lookups. Here are the ones with the highest peak Appetite Scores among UK audiences in the past two weeks:

Football is back. The UEFA Champions League and Europa league have the highest Appetite Scores of any titles in the UK for the first half of September. The spike in interest is likely due to the qualifying playoffs which took place in late August as well as anticipation for the group stage matches later in September.

British crime drama Top Boy is the third most in-demand title for the first half of September. Series five of the program, a likely catalyst for online interest, was released on Netflix on September 7.  The show originated on channel 4, with two series release from 2011-2013. However, Netflix revived the program in 2019, producing three more series to-date.

The fourth most in-demand title is a Star Wars franchise spin-off of a spin-off. Ahsoka takes place in the same timeframe as The Mandalorian. Rosario Dawson plays Ahsoka Tano, former apprentice to Anakin Skywalker. The show premiered on Disney+ on August 22, and the internet has been buzzing with interest since then.
